Le Desir d'Ecole: Les Initiatives Africaines dans l'Education au Kenya [The Desire for School: African Initiatives in Kenyan Education]. By HELENE CHARTON. Paris: Publications de Universite de Paris 7-Denis Diderot, n.d. Pp. 134. FFr. 70.00, paperback (ISBN 2-7442-0024-7).

The private sector's role in education has been a subject of much debate and analysis in the past two decades. Debates about school choice, school access, enrollment, and a quest for more and better schools have dominated this period.
